This is happening against the background of aggravation of relations with Azerbaijan.
Russia is building up its military presence in Armenia amid tensions with Azerbaijan. In particular, the Kremlin has stepped up the staffing of its military base in the city of Gyumri in order to increase military and political pressure on the countries of the South Caucasus.
This is reported by the Main Intelligence Directorate of the Ukrainian Defense Ministry.
According to the GSD, the military base is recruiting servicemen from the Russian Armed Forces, who are currently serving in Rostov and Volgograd regions, as well as on the territory of temporarily occupied Crimea.
In addition, the Russian command is actively recruiting volunteers in the North Caucasus, particularly in North Ossetia and Adygea.
"The deployment of Russian troops in Armenia is an element of the Kremlin's comprehensive strategy aimed at destabilizing the global security situation. Along with fomenting inter-ethnic conflict, Moscow is building up its military presence in the Caucasus. Probably, the deterioration of relations between Azerbaijan and the Russian Federation was prepared in advance," said Defense Ministry GUR spokesman Andrey Yusov.
